M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.
Find out more about this thought-provoking new book MOOCs and Open Education
M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
investigates
issues
pertaining to open
education res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
Modern
advancements in
technology-enhanced learning are making it possible for
humans
in every nation on earth
to participate in online classes.
These online MOOC courses are
normally free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
